Submersible fish attracting light

Description

FIG. 1 is a perspective view of a submersible fish attracting light showing my new design from the top, one end, and one side;

FIG. 2 is a perspective view thereof showing my new design from the bottom, and end and side opposite that shown in FIG. 1;

FIG. 3 is a perspective view of a second embodiment of the submersible fish attracting light showing my new design for the top, one end, and one side; and,

FIG. 4 is a perspective view thereof showing my new design from the bottom, and end and side opposite that shown in FIG. 3.
